Is A Kirin A Horse Or A Dragon?
Korea. Girin or kirin (기린) is the Korean form of qilin. It is described as a maned creature with the torso of a deer, an ox tail with the hooves of a horse. The girin were initially depicted as more deer-like, however over time they have transformed into more horse-like.

Are kirin unicorns?
In Korea, the Kirin is described as deer shaped creature with an ox tail and horse hooves. Clearly, a Kirin is not the same thing as a unicorn. In fact, there is a word for unicorn in Korean pronounced ilgaksu which means one horned creature.

What does kirin mean in English?
Noun. kirin (plural kirins) A mythical Chinese hooved chimerical creature, said to appear in conjunction with the arrival of a sage.

What does Kirin mean Japanese?
‘Kirin’ is the Japanese translation for ‘qilin’, a four-legged creature originating in Chinese mythology. The Kirin is a strong and magnificent yokai* (Japanese spirit or monster). Similar to unicorns, the Kirin is often associated with peace and a symbol of prestigiousness.
